Defining Personnel Groupings in the Workplace
Personnel groupings refer to the organization of employees based on various criteria such as skills, experience, expertise, and responsibilities. These groupings can be classified into different categories such as departments, teams, shifts, or project-based groups. For example, in a manufacturing company, personnel groupings may include production, quality control, maintenance, and logistics teams. Each grouping is responsible for specific tasks and functions within the organization.
Understanding the composition and dynamics of each personnel grouping is vital for effective management and coordination. By defining personnel groupings, managers can ensure that the right employees are assigned to the right tasks, maximizing efficiency and productivity. Properly defining personnel groupings also facilitates clear communication and accountability within the organization, as employees understand their roles and responsibilities within their respective groups.
Understanding the Importance of Proper Personnel Allocation
Proper personnel allocation is crucial for optimizing the use of human resources within an organization. By assigning employees to the most suitable personnel groupings, managers can leverage their skills and expertise to achieve the company’s goals. Effective allocation also helps in balancing workloads, ensuring that no group is overburdened while others are underutilized. This not only enhances productivity but also promotes employee satisfaction and engagement.
Moreover, proper personnel allocation is essential for fostering collaboration and teamwork within the organization. When employees are strategically grouped based on their strengths and capabilities, they can collectively work towards common objectives, leading to better outcomes. It also allows for the effective utilization of resources, as managers can allocate the right personnel to address specific challenges or opportunities that may arise within the organization.
